Ceftriaxone antibiotic can cause gallbladder precipitation in children, mimicking gallstones. This complication, known as biliary pseudolithiasis, can occur rapidly after starting treatment.

Background:

  • Ceftriaxone, a third-generation cephalosporin antibiotic, is widely used in pediatric care.
  • It is known to cause reversible gallbladder precipitation, a condition often referred to as biliary pseudolithiasis.
  • Radiologic signs typically manifest after 9-11 days of treatment.

Observation:

  • A case study involving a pediatric patient receiving ceftriaxone therapy is presented.
  • Biliary pseudolithiasis was observed to develop unusually rapidly in this patient.
  • The complication occurred within 48 hours of initiating ceftriaxone treatment.

Findings:

  • The rapid development of biliary pseudolithiasis within 48 hours of ceftriaxone administration is a key finding.
  • This precipitation mimics the radiologic appearance of true cholelithiasis (gallstones).
  • The reversible nature of the precipitation is a characteristic feature.

Implications:

  • Clinicians prescribing ceftriaxone, particularly in pediatric populations, must be vigilant for this adverse effect.
  • Radiologists should consider ceftriaxone-induced biliary pseudolithiasis in the differential diagnosis of gallbladder abnormalities in children.
  • Awareness of this complication can prevent misdiagnosis and unnecessary interventions for true gallstones.
